Puthuppally is a thriving city located in the Kottayam district of the state of Kerala, India. Situated on the banks of the serene Meenachil River, Puthuppally is known for its natural beauty, cultural heritage, and religious significance. With its lush green landscapes, traditional houses, and ancient temples, the city offers a perfect mix of traditional charm and modern development.
Puthuppally is a city in Kerala that showcases the rich cultural heritage and religious diversity of the region. Nestled amidst verdant paddy fields, palm trees, and waterways, it boasts scenic beauty that leaves visitors awe-struck. The city is dotted with traditional houses that are architectural marvels showcasing the intricate woodwork and traditional art forms of Kerala. The Meenachil River, which flows through Puthuppally, adds to the city's natural allure, offering breathtaking views and serene ambiance.
Puthuppally is also renowned for its religious significance. The St. Mary's Church, one of the most prominent and ancient churches in Kerala, serves as a major pilgrimage center, attracting devotees from all over the state. The church's annual feast, known as "Puthuppally Perunnal," is a grand celebration that unites people of different faiths and is a significant event in the city's calendar.

St. Mary's Orthodox Church: An ancient church known for its magnificent architecture and religious significance.
Puthuppally Perunnal: A grand festival celebrated at the St. George Orthodox Church with colorful processions and traditional performances.
St. George Forane Church: A beautiful church offering serenity and tranquility to visitors.
Puthuppally Boat Race: Witness traditional boat races known as "Vallamkali" in the scenic backwaters of Puthuppally.
Aymanam Village: Explore the scenic beauty and rural charm of this village famous for being the setting of Arundhati Roy's novel "The God of Small Things."
Kumarakom Bird Sanctuary: A paradise for bird lovers, offering a chance to witness a variety of migratory birds in their natural habitat.
Kottayam Cheriapally: A historic church dating back to the 16th century, renowned for its unique blend of Portuguese and Syrian architectural styles.
Ettumanoor Mahadeva Temple: A popular Hindu temple dedicated to Lord Shiva, known for its remarkable mural paintings and annual festival.
Vembanad Lake: Enjoy boat rides or houseboat cruises on the largest lake in Kerala, offering stunning views of the surrounding lush landscapes.
Aruvikkuzhi Waterfalls: A picturesque waterfall located amidst rubber plantations, ideal for a refreshing getaway and picnic spot.
